A Comprehensive Overview To Recognizing The Roofer Process, Detailed
Web Content Create By-Miles KelleherWhen you embark on a roof covering job, comprehending the elaborate process a professional complies with can make a substantial distinction. From the first assessment to the last inspection, each action plays a vital function in ensuring an effective outcome. But what takes place between these milestones? Just ho